rest - Github REST api GET 返回未找到
问题描述
我正在尝试使用 GitHub REST api 从公共存储库获取文件,但我收到一条消息未找到,尽管它存在。
这是文件的链接:https ://github.com/COVID19Tracking/covid-tracking-data/blob/master/data/counties.csv
我按照 Github REST 规范中的规定对其进行了更改:https ://api.github.com/repos/COVID19Tracking/covid-tracking-data/blob/master/data/counties.csv
我正在使用邮递员,我得到以下信息:
那么我错过了什么?
解决方案
文档说:
GET /repos/:owner/:repo/contents/:path
你说:
GET /repos/COVID19Tracking/covid-tracking-data/blob/master/data/counties.csv
所以:
/repos/
查看:owner
查看:repo
查看/contents/
没有。你放在/blob/master/
那里:path
查看
网址是https://api.github.com/repos/COVID19Tracking/covid-tracking-data/contents/data/counties.csv
推荐阅读
- python - 如何将形状 (3, 1, 2) 的 3D 张量重塑为 (1, 2, 3)
- javascript - 如何提高画布性能
- android - Android Studio 双日期格式
- java - 多行字符串文字的正则表达式产生 `StackOverflowError`
- django - 如何限制 Django 模型中 ManyToManyField 的数量?
- macos - 在 Mac OS X 中安装 msstats 软件。make 命令不起作用
- python - 使用 Regex Python 提取双引号之外的单词
- ajax - Laravel 共享主机 ajax 删除
- google-maps - 谷歌地图上的自定义标记
- javascript - 为什么函数无限期地以角度运行?